To answer your question on Old vs New ethanol...as of right now it's all basically still "old ethanol" meaning it's made mostly from Corn.The new form he's referring to is called Cellulostic ethanol. Meaning that instead of using a starch and sugar-heavy fuel like corn to produce ethanol, they'll break down cellulose instead. It's slightly less efficient in terms of how much ethanol can be produced per pound of product, but it's generally more efficient in terms of how much energy it takes to grow the cellulose, and it comes from sources outside of our food infrastructure like wood chips or switchgrass.The problem is it doesn't work yet. Not on an industrial scale anyway. And corn ethanol still won't go anywhere because that process is already widely adopted and the corn is subsidized by the government. Removing that subsidy would bankrupt thousands of farmers overnight.So it's possible that some of the "new ethanol" is already working its way into the supply chain, but you'll never notice it because after it's processed it's identical to the old stuff and they all just get mixed together. Depending on where you live you'll see an "E-10" label on one of the handles at the gas pump, which means the fuel contains 10% ethanol by volume. It's usually a little cheaper and it's actually better for most cars than pure gasoline of an identical octane rating.!
